Inbound internationally mobile students from South America: Students in Portugal
Portugal: Inbound internationally mobile students from South America: Students was 0.8576 GPIA in 2023. ▼ Falling
Inbound internationally mobile students from South America: Students in Portugal, 2013–2023
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in GPIA.
Analysis
The most recent figure for inbound internationally mobile students from south america: students in Portugal is 0.8576 GPIA, measured in 2023.
The figure is up 6.0% on the previous year and down 14.2% over ten years.
Over the whole period, inbound internationally mobile students from south america: students in Portugal peaked at 1 GPIA in 2013 and was at its lowest, 0.4348 GPIA, in 2015.
That places Portugal 29th out of 54 countries with data for 2023,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 11 years of available data.
Inbound internationally mobile students from South America: Students in Portugal, year by year
| Year | GPIA |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2013 | 1 GPIA | — |
| 2014 | 0.75 GPIA | -25.0% |
| 2015 | 0.4348 GPIA | -42.0% |
| 2016 | 1 GPIA | +130.0% |
| 2017 | 0.6471 GPIA | -35.3% |
| 2018 | 0.6038 GPIA | -6.7% |
| 2019 | 0.5459 GPIA | -9.6% |
| 2020 | 0.6019 GPIA | +10.3% |
| 2021 | 0.6344 GPIA | +5.4% |
| 2022 | 0.809 GPIA | +27.5% |
| 2023 | 0.8576 GPIA | +6.0% |
